简答题

关系规范化一般应遵循的原则是什么?各范式之间有什么关系?

正确答案

(1)关系模式规范化一般应遵循的原则如下:①将关系模式进行无损连接分解,在关系模式分解的过程中,数据不能丢失或增加,要保持数据的完整性;②合理地选择规范化程度。在规范化时,既要考虑到低级范式造成的冗余度高、数据不一致性,又要考虑到高级范式带来的查询效率低的问题;③要考虑正确性和可实现原则,即要保证规范化过程是正确的,并且通过规范化能达到要求。
(2)各范式之间的关系为:4NFBCNF3NF2NF1NF,1NF消去非主属性对码的部分函数依赖便得到2NF,2NF消去非主属性对码的传递函数依赖便得到3NF,3NF消去主属性对码的部分和传递函数依赖便得到BCNF,BCNF消去非平凡且非函数依赖的多值依赖得到4NF。

答案解析

相似试题
  • 简述关系模式规范化时一般应遵循的原则?

    简答题查看答案

  • 简述关系模式规范化时应遵循的一般原则?

    简答题查看答案

  • 设有关系W(工号,姓名,工种,定额),将其规范化到第三范式正确的答案是()

    单选题查看答案

  • 第一范式、第二范式和第三范式的关系的定义是什么?

    简答题查看答案

  • 根据关系数据库规范化理论,关系数据库中的关系要满足第一范式。现有部门(部门号,部门名,部门成员,部门经理)这个关系,因为()属性使它不满足第一范式。

    单选题查看答案

  • 当一个关系中的所有字段都是不可分割的数据项时,则称该关系是规范的。关系规范化的目的是为了减少数据冗余,消除(),以保证关系的完整性,提高存储效率。用范式来衡量一个关系的规范化的程度。

    填空题查看答案

  • 当一个关系中的所有字段都是不可分割的数据项时,则称该关系是规范的。关系规范化的目的是为了减少数据冗余,消除数据存储异常,以保证关系的(),提高存储效率。用范式来衡量一个关系的规范化的程度。

    填空题查看答案

  • 当一个关系中的所有字段都是不可分割的数据项时,则称该关系是规范的。关系规范化的目的是为了减少(),消除数据存储异常,以保证关系的完整性,提高存储效率。用范式来衡量一个关系的规范化的程度。

    填空题查看答案

  • 关系数据库的范式主要用于规范数据关系、减少数据冗余,以方便数据库的操作。

    判断题查看答案